אָדָם וְכֵלִים מִטַּמְּאִין בְּמֵת. חֹמֶר בָּאָדָם מִבַּכֵּלִים וְכֵלִים מִבָּאָדָם. שֶׁהַכֵּלִים שְׁלשָׁה וְהָאָדָם שְׁנָיִם. חֹמֶר בָּאָדָם, שֶׁכָּל זְמַן שֶׁהוּא בָאֶמְצַע, הֵן אַרְבָּעָה. וְשֶׁאֵינוֹ בָאֶמְצַע, הֵן שְׁלשָׁה:
A person and vessels become impure by a corpse. [There is a way in which] a person is more stringent than vessels, and [in which] vessels are more [stringent] than a person, in that the vessels are [able to pass impurity to] three and the person are [able to pass impurity to] two. A person is more stringent, in that so long as the person is in the middle, they are [able to pass impurity to] four. And when the person is not in the middle, they are [able to pass impurity to] three.
